J D Wetherspoon is hiring a Shift Manager for The Bell Hanger in Chepstow. In this role, you will support the pub manager and take responsibility for operations during shifts, including team motivation, customer service, and compliance with company standards.
You will work a flexible 40-hour week with a competitive salary of Β£29,013 and various benefits, including bonuses and paid holidays.
The role requires strong leadership and exceptional communication skills, with opportunities for career growth in pub management.

How to prepare for a job interview at J D Wetherspoon
β¨Know the Pub Inside Out
Before your interview, make sure you know a bit about The Bell Hanger and J D Wetherspoon. Familiarise yourself with their values, menu, and any recent news. This shows you're genuinely interested and ready to lead the team.
β¨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
Prepare examples of how you've motivated a team or handled difficult situations in the past. Think about specific instances where your leadership made a difference. This will help demonstrate that you have what it takes to support the pub manager effectively.
β¨Customer Service is Key
Be ready to discuss your approach to customer service. J D Wetherspoon prides itself on great service, so share stories that highlight your ability to handle customer queries and ensure satisfaction. This will show you understand the importance of the role.
β¨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, donβt forget to ask questions! Inquire about team dynamics, training opportunities, or how success is measured in the role. This not only shows your interest but also helps you gauge if the pub is the right fit for you.
